The Engineering Manager provides technical vision, leadership, and strategic direction for a team of software developers building scalable, secure, and innovative healthcare SaaS applications. This role drives engineering excellence, fosters a collaborative and inclusive team culture, and ensures alignment with organizational goals and healthcare standards. The Engineering Manager partners with cross-functional teams to integrate AI capabilities, deliver high-impact solutions, and support continuous improvement in clinical workflows and operational efficiency.
Key Responsibilities:
Technical Leadership & Architecture
- Guides the architecture and design of cloud-native healthcare SaaS applications, ensuring scalability, security, and performance.
- Guide secure architecture design and integration of AI/ML capabilities.
- Set technical direction and standards for full-stack development (C#, .NET, JavaScript/TypeScript, SQL Server).
- Oversee adoption of microservices, CI/CD pipelines, and DevOps practices.
Healthcare Compliance & Data Governance
- Ensure solutions adhere to healthcare data standards (HIPAA, HL7, FHIR, DICOM) and secure coding practices.
- Lead the development of interoperable systems that integrate with EHRs and clinical platforms.
- Stay current with healthcare regulations and data privacy requirements.
Agile Execution & Strategic Planning
- Drive agile methodologies and DevOps practices across the engineering team.
- Translate business goals into technical deliverables, managing timelines, risks, and resources.
- Champion continuous improvement in engineering processes and tools.
- Leverage AI tools to accelerate development and improve software quality.
Cross-Functional Collaboration & Communication
- Collaborate effectively with product, clinical, compliance, executive, customer success, and client service teams.
- Communicate technical concepts to non-technical stakeholders and drive alignment across functions.
- Represent engineering in strategic planning and technology evaluation forums.
People Leadership
- Coach, mentor, and manage performance to foster individual growth and accountability, ensuring alignment with organizational goals.
- Recruit, develop, and retain top talent by building strong capabilities and creating clear career development pathways/providing opportunities for continuous learning and advancement.
- Cultivate a high-performing culture that promotes engagement, collaboration, and continuous improvement across teams.
Required Qualifications:
Education & Experience Guidelines
- Bachelor’s degree in Computer Science, Engineering, or related field.
- 5 years of relevant experience
- Demonstrated leadership ability in projects or team collaboration
- Experience in healthcare SaaS environments and cloud platforms.
- Ability to travel 10-15% is required
Other Preferred Knowledge, Skills, Abilities or Certifications:
- Master’s degree in Engineering, Computer Science, or related discipline.
- Certifications in cloud architecture, agile leadership, or healthcare IT standards.
- Experience with AI/ML technologies and their application in healthcare.
